Site Reliability Engineer
An aerospace and defense client is seeking a dedicated and proactive Site Reliability Engineer. Domains may include Air Dominance & Strike, Counter-UAS, Maritime, Ground Systems, Space, and Mission Autonomy. These are highly collaborative, hands-on roles spanning the entire product lifecycle - from early concept trade studies and detailed design through manufacturing scale-up, production, and sustained field performance. You'll be the reliability champion throughout the design and development process, working closely with mechanical, electrical, and software engineering teams to ensure designs are robust.
You'll also partner with manufacturing, quality, test operations, and field service teams to transition these products from engineering prototypes to production-ready systems. Your scope will span performing predictive reliability analysis and FMEAs, developing and executing qualification and production test plans, leading root-cause failure investigations from both the factory floor and the field, and closing the loop to drive continuous design and process improvements.
We are looking for candidates who bring deep technical knowledge of hardware reliability and failure mechanisms, practical experience in both design and production environments, and the ability to drive cross-functional alignment without direct authority. These roles demand independent, data-driven engineers who can build reliability infrastructure from the ground up and take ownership of product performance from concept to deployment.
